About This Item

Edinburgh: William Blackwood & Sons. Very Good/Fair. 1944. 8th Impression. Cloth. 12mo - over 6¾" - 7¾" Tall Duodecimo Hardcover Hardcover. Para Handy and Other Tales. Previous name and date to inside cover. Slight foxing to edge. Wear and tear to D/J. Some pieces of D/J. missing. Contents: Foreword. The Vital Spark. In Highland Harbours With Para Handy. Hurricane Jack of The Vital Spark. Erchie, My Droll Friend. Jimmy Swan, The Joy Traveller. 690 pp. (We carry a wide selection of titles in The Arts, Theology, History, Politics, Social and Physical Sciences.
